What Exactly IS Black Sapote?
So, what exactly is this magical fruit we're talking about? Black Sapote (scientific name Diospyros nigra) is a tropical fruit that belongs to the ebony family, which is pretty cool if you ask me. It's native to eastern Mexico, Central America, and Colombia, thriving in warm, humid climates. Now, you might be thinking, "Ebony? Like the wood?" Yep, you heard that right! The tree itself is closely related to the persimmon, and fun fact, it's sometimes called the "chocolate persimmon." That name alone makes you want to take a bite, doesn't it? Visually, a ripe Black Sapote looks a bit like a regular persimmon, but the magic happens when you cut it open. The flesh inside is where the chocolatey goodness lies. It starts off firm and yellowish-green, but as it ripens, it darkens to a deep brown, almost black color, with a smooth, pudding-like texture. The seeds are typically large and dark, so be sure to watch out for those! The skin is thin and can range from green to yellowish-green when ripe. It’s not the prettiest fruit on the outside, I'll give you that, but trust me, the inside is where all the charm is. The tree itself is an evergreen that can grow quite tall, and it takes a few years before it starts bearing fruit. So, if you're thinking about growing one, be patient! The Taste Test: Does it REALLY Taste Like Chocolate?
Alright, the million-dollar question: does Black Sapote actually taste like chocolate? Let's get real here, guys. While it doesn't taste exactly like a rich, dark chocolate bar, it definitely has a distinct mildly sweet, cocoa-like flavor. Think of it as a subtle, natural chocolate essence rather than an intense sugary blast. The texture is key here – it's incredibly smooth and creamy, almost like a thick pudding or custard. This is where the "chocolate pudding fruit" nickname really shines. It’s not overly sweet, which is great because it means you can use it in a variety of ways without it overpowering other flavors. Some people describe the taste as a mix between a banana, a date, and, yes, chocolate. The milder the sweetness, the more intense the chocolatey notes seem to come through. When it’s perfectly ripe, it's a truly unique and delightful experience. It's earthy, subtly sweet, and has that unmistakable hint of cocoa that makes you go, "Wow, this is actually a fruit?!" It’s important to eat it when it’s fully ripe, as an underripe Black Sapote can be quite bland and even a bit astringent. So, the key to unlocking its full chocolatey potential is ripeness. The darker and softer, the better!
How to Enjoy Your Black Sapote: Delicious Ways to Eat It
Now that we know it’s a real thing and it tastes amazing, how do you actually eat this incredible fruit? The beauty of Black Sapote is its versatility. Because of its naturally pudding-like texture and mild chocolate flavor, it's incredibly easy to incorporate into your diet. The most common and arguably the simplest way to enjoy it is to eat it fresh. Just scoop out the flesh with a spoon, like you would an avocado or a kiwi, and enjoy! If you want to elevate it a bit, you can add a squeeze of lime or lemon juice – the acidity surprisingly complements the chocolatey notes beautifully. It also pairs wonderfully with a sprinkle of cinnamon or a dash of nutmeg. But that's just the beginning, guys! This fruit is a smoothie lover's dream. Blend it with milk (dairy or non-dairy), a banana, some ice, and maybe a touch of honey or maple syrup for extra sweetness, and you've got yourself a decadent, healthy chocolate smoothie. It’s a fantastic way to sneak some fruit into your breakfast or a post-workout treat. You can also use it as a base for puddings, mousses, and pies. Just mash it up and mix it with your favorite pudding ingredients. Because the fruit itself is already thick and has that cocoa flavor, you often need less sugar and fewer artificial flavorings. It’s a healthier alternative to traditional chocolate desserts! Some adventurous eaters even use it in baking, like in brownies or cakes, to add moisture and a subtle chocolate hint. Just remember, it adds moisture, so you might need to adjust your recipes slightly. Another fun idea is to use it as a topping for yogurt or oatmeal. Nutritional Benefits: It's Not Just About the Taste!
While the chocolate pudding fruit nickname is super catchy, Black Sapote offers more than just deliciousness. It's actually packed with some pretty impressive nutritional benefits, which is always a win in my book! This tropical treasure is a good source of Vitamin C, which is crucial for boosting your immune system and keeping your skin healthy. Think of it as a natural way to get your glow on! It also provides a decent amount of dietary fiber, which is essential for good digestion and helps you feel fuller for longer. So, if you're looking for a tasty way to support your gut health, Black Sapote is your guy. It contains various antioxidants, too, which help fight off those nasty free radicals in your body that can lead to chronic diseases. Plus, it offers some potassium, an important mineral for maintaining healthy blood pressure and fluid balance. While it does contain natural sugars, it’s generally lower in calories compared to many traditional chocolate desserts, making it a guilt-free indulgence. Where to Find This Amazing Fruit
Okay, so you're probably wondering, "Where can I get my hands on this Black Sapote?" That's a great question, and the answer might depend on where you live. Since Black Sapote is a tropical fruit, it thrives in warmer climates. You'll have the best luck finding it in tropical fruit markets or specialty produce stores in regions where it's grown, like Florida, California, or Hawaii in the US, and other tropical parts of the world. If you live in a non-tropical area, don't despair! Many Asian or Latin American grocery stores often carry exotic fruits, and you might find it there. Your best bet, though, is often to look for it online. There are numerous online retailers that specialize in exotic and tropical fruits, and they can ship them directly to your door. Just be sure to check the shipping policies and look for reputable sellers to ensure you get fresh, high-quality fruit. When you're buying it, look for fruits that are firm but yield slightly to gentle pressure, similar to a ripe avocado. The skin should be mostly smooth, and while a few minor blemishes are okay, avoid anything with soft spots or mold. If you buy one that's still a bit firm, don't worry! You can ripen it on your countertop at room temperature for a few days until it gives a little when squeezed. Some people even find success growing their own Black Sapote trees if they have the right climate or can provide a protected environment, like a greenhouse.
